Configurations

Bunk beds can be found in a variety of sizes, and can be a perfect solution for your bedroom. They are perfect for shared rooms such as youth hostels, ships military barracks, student dormitories, as well as homes that have limited space or to save money on additional furniture.

A twin over twin bunk is one of the most popular styles of bunk beds. It is comprised of two twin beds that are stacked. This is a stylish and affordable sleeping arrangement particularly if your children are of the same age.

A bunk bed with a L shape is another popular style. This allows more functionality to be fit into the space while also making the top bunk more accessible.

The L-shaped configuration can be particularly useful when there is plenty of floor space, but not much height above the ceiling. This configuration is perfect for kids who enjoy playing games and reading in their bedrooms, or who want to be able to share their space with their friends.

If your child is inclined to study, consider an L-shaped bed with an office underneath. This type of bed can be placed in the space of a full or twin bed. It also has side-loaded and front-loaded drawers to store items.

Some bunks with L-shaped designs even have a trundle mattress that can be pulled out which can be expanded into an entire bed if needed. Trundle beds are generally concealed in a drawer beneath the bunk bed, however they are also available in separate sets.

Safety

You can reduce space by using a bunk bed however there are certain risks to be aware of. Luckily, there are plenty of ways to keep your children safe in their bunk beds.

Talk with your child about safety concerns with bunk beds. This will allow your child to learn an appropriate and rational method of using their new bunk bed and prevent future injuries.

Another crucial aspect of bunk bed safety is making sure that your child knows not to play or jump on the top bunk. This is because jumping onto a bed can cause serious injuries including head injuries.

Never let your children hang personal items, like jewelry and belts, on the rails of their bunk beds. This includes skipping ropes or anything else that could entangle them in the event of being caught. Store them in a safe space, like a closet.

It's also recommended to make sure the ceiling of your bunk bed isn't lower than the top of the mattress. This will ensure that your child can sit up comfortably and not bang their head on the ceiling should they get out of bed.

The bunk bed should be positioned in the corner of the room, so that the walls wrap around two sides. It is a good idea to place it a two feet from ceiling lights, fans or other items which could be hazardous to your child.

You can also install guardrails on the top bunk, which should extend at least five inches above the mattress. The opening for entering should not exceed 15 inches in width and the distance between the guardrails should not be more than 3.5 inches.

In addition to these safety measures in addition, you should consider the weight limit of the bunk bed and make sure that only one person is permitted to sleep on the top bunk at any given time. If you have more than one person in the top bunk the bed is more likely to collapse. This could be hazardous for your kids.
